It's when it blinds you that's the issue. LED lights by themselves make a huge difference to lighting the road Vs halogen. For most new cars with LED lights, there's an angler switch and I suspect most people don't have the correct angle set. If one installs aftermarket LED lights in existing factory halogen sockets, then there won't be the angler switch and thus will be pointed down towards the road and not in other drivers eyes.

Please make sure you have at least firmware version 1.2.136ww installed in the T800. As of today, version 1.2.136ww is the latest public version that has a patch to address the seldom/random video stream corruption issue with the T800. Since I upgraded to 1.2.136ww my T800, the video stream corruption issue has not occurred.

Sometime in mid-October, version 1.2.138ww is slated to be released which is the "official" patch for that issue and a few other issues [no list at this time what those other issues are].
